Job Summary
The Global Quality Engineer is a member of the Global Quality team who works in a TPI factory, supporting Global Quality activities in all sites in a region. He/she is responsible to support the development of Quality personnel and the quality performance of the manufacturing sites. Key stakeholders include Customer Quality, General/Plant Managers, Quality Managers, Engineering Managers, Production Managers, Regional Operations Teams, and the TPI Management Team.

TPI Composites, Inc. designs and manufactures composite wind blades for the wind energy market. Provides composite vehicle structures to solve the complex problem of reducing weight and cost in transportation applications.
